Revolutionizing Identity Verification: The New Biometric Features of Kyrgyzstan's Passport
The introduction of advanced biometric features in Kyrgyzstan's 2025 passport marks a significant leap forward in identity verification. These enhancements are designed to bolster national security and streamline the travel experience for citizens. The new passport incorporates state-of-the-art facial recognition technology, which allows for rapid identification at border control. This feature not only minimizes the potential for identity fraud but also expedites the processing time for travelers, aligning with global standards in passport security.
Additionally, the passport will include fingerprint scanning capabilities, ensuring that each document is uniquely tied to its holder. This dual biometric approach significantly reduces the risk of forgery and enhances the reliability of personal identification. As Kyrgyzstan embraces these innovations, it sets a precedent for other nations in the region, showcasing a commitment to modernizing its infrastructure and safeguarding its citizens. The integration of these biometric features is not merely a technical upgrade; it represents a holistic approach to enhancing the integrity of national identity systems.

Addressing Privacy Concerns: Ensuring Data Protection in Biometric Security Systems
As biometric security systems become integral to the 2025 Kyrgyzstan passport, addressing privacy concerns remains paramount. The implementation of advanced biometric features, such as facial recognition and fingerprint scanning, raises questions about data protection and individual privacy rights. To mitigate these concerns, the government must adopt stringent data governance frameworks that ensure the secure collection, storage, and processing of biometric data. This includes the use of encryption technologies to safeguard sensitive information from unauthorized access and potential breaches.
Furthermore, transparency in how biometric data is utilized is essential. Citizens should be informed about the data collection processes, the purpose behind it, and their rights regarding personal information. Regular audits and compliance checks can bolster public trust, ensuring that biometric systems are not only effective in enhancing security but also respectful of individual privacy. By prioritizing these measures, Kyrgyzstan can lead the way in harmonizing advanced security technologies with robust data protection standards, fostering a secure yet privacy-conscious environment for its citizens.
